Study Overview

Brief Summary

The investigators want to observe whether different doses of pancreatic polypeptide infusions influence gastric accommodation (measured as intragastric pressure changes during a liquid meal infusion), gastric emptying and food intake.

Detailed Description

As pancreatic polypeptide (PP) influences food behavior in humans, our research group suggests a role via the the gastric accommodation or gastric emptying. Twelve healthy volunteers participated in this single blind, placebo-controlled, crossover trial. An infusion catheter and a manometry probe were positioned in the stomach. After a 15 min stabilization period, saline (placebo), PP 3 pmol/kg*min or PP 10 pmol/kg*min were intravenously infused. Thirty min after the condition, an intragastric nutrient drink (ND) infusion (60 ml/min) started until the volunteer felt maximal satiated. GE was evaluated using the 13C breath test during the 6 hours following the ND infusion. Satiation and hunger were scored on a visual analog scale every 5 minutes.

Outcomes

Primary Outcomes

The effect of different doses of pancreatic polypeptide infusion on the gastric accommodation (intragastric pressure drop) after nutrient drink infusion.

Time Frame: Until 2 hours after the start of the liquid meal. Liquid meal started 30 minutes after pancreatic peptide dose or placebo iv infusion.

Intragastric pressure measurements were assessed using a 36-channel high-resolution solid-state manometry probe. After nutrient drink infusion, the intragastric pressure drops to a minimum value (Nadir), which is a measurement for gastric accommodation, and the pressure restores after. The time point of reaching the Nadir is different between subjects, but pressure is measured until 2 hours after nutrient drink to assess the drop.

Secondary Outcomes

  • The effect of different doses of pancreatic polypeptide infusion on nutrient tolerance.(Infusion of the liquid meal ends after 20 minutes or earlier if max satiation is reached by the subjects.)
  • The effect of different doses of pancreatic polypeptide infusion on gastric emptying rate.(Breath samples were collected in exetainers, twice before and every 15 min after the meal until 6 hours thereafter.)
  • The effect of different doses of pancreatic polypeptide infusion on satiety and return of hunger.(Satiety and hunger were scored twice before and every 15 min after the meal until 6 hours thereafter.)
